ATWATER VILLAGE, CA - January 18, 2026

One person was killed and five others were hospitalized following a multi-vehicle crash on the 5 Freeway in Atwater Village, California. The incident occurred on Sunday, though the exact time of the crash has not been specified. The crash resulted in significant injuries and a fatality, but further details about the vehicles involved have not been released.
